Sole Construction

Hoka shoes are designed with a lightweight EVA midsole that helps to provide cushioning and shock absorption. The midsole also helps to provide energy return, which can help to reduce fatigue and improve performance. Asics shoes feature a combination of Gel and foam cushioning, which is lightweight and provides good cushioning and shock absorption.

The Hoka sole also features an innovative Meta-Rocker design, which helps to encourage natural foot movement and provides a smoother transition from heel to toe. Asics shoes feature a traditional EVA midsole, which provides good cushioning and shock absorption, but may not provide the same level of energy return as the Hoka sole.

Overall, the Hoka sole offers superior cushioning, shock absorption, and energy return, while the Asics sole offers good cushioning and shock absorption.

Comparing Hoka Shoes vs Asics

When it comes to choosing between Hoka Shoes and Asics, there is no clear-cut winner. Both companies offer high-quality shoes that provide exceptional comfort, support, and durability.

Hoka Shoes are well-known for their lightweight design and cushioning. The shoes are designed to absorb impact and provide maximum cushioning, which makes them ideal for long-distance runs. They also have a breathable upper and a responsive midsole.

Asics shoes are designed to provide cushioning and support, as well as maximum stability and grip. They have a slightly firmer cushioning than Hoka Shoes and are designed to provide more arch support. Asics shoes are also designed to be more durable and last longer.
